Summary
Osborne Nursery School is a local authority nursery located in Birmingham, catering to mixed-gender pupils aged 2 to 4 years. With a total enrollment of 128 children, the school emphasizes a balanced approach to learning through both child-initiated and adult-led activities, following the Early Years Foundation Stage curriculum. The nursery is committed to outdoor learning, offering a spacious garden and an on-site forest school, which allows children to explore nature and develop essential skills in a safe environment.
The school prioritises a personalised learning experience by assigning key workers to small groups of children, fostering strong connections between staff, children, and families. Regular parent meetings and an open-door policy encourage parental involvement, ensuring that families are integral partners in their child's educational journey.
Osborne Nursery School does not require a uniform, promoting comfort and independence in children's clothing choices. The school’s ethos focuses on creating a nurturing and inclusive atmosphere, laying a solid foundation for lifelong learning and growth.
